Starting the Engine

Exhaust contains poisonous
carbon monoxide which can
cause unconsciousness and
may lead to death.
Never run the outboard motor
in a closed garage or confined
area.
The propeller must be lowered into
the water, running the outboard
motor out of the water will damage
the water pump and overheat the
engine.
1.
Insert the emergency stop switch
clip at one end of the emergency
stop switch lanyard into the
emergency stop switch. Attach the
other end of the lanyard securely
to the operator.

If the operator does not attach
the emergency stop switch
lanyard, and is thrown from his
seat or out of the boat, the out-
of-control boat can seriously
injure the operator, passengers,
or bystanders. Always properly
attach the lanyard before
starting the motor.

The engine will not start unless the
emergency stop switch clip is
engaged with the engine stop
switch.
A spare emergency stop switch
clip is provided in the tool bag.
Use the spare emergency stop
switch clip to make the emergency
engine start when the emergency
stop switch lanyard is not available
as, for example, the operator falls
outboard.
